Telecom Egypt members reduced to 8.9 million after reaching 9.6 million subscribers in March. The company lost about 700,000 subscribers in just one month, according to Egypt's Ministry of Telecommunication.

Egyptian internet users increased by 1.3 million users in the past four months. In March 2011, Egypt had 24 million users; now there are 25.3 million.
